Web10 Mar 2024 · First, lay two fabric squares right sides together. With a seam allowance of 1/4″, sew all the way around the perimeter of the stacked squares. Then, draw two diagonal lines from corner to corner. The lines will cross at the center point, forming an X. Cut along these diagonal lines to make 4 half-square triangle units.

WebA square sheet of cardboard 100 cm by 100 cm is to have corners of side length x cut out. These cutouts will create flaps that can be folded up to form a box with no lid. The length and width of the base of the box are given by the expression (100 – 2x), 4 answers Math asked by Alex 2,894 views Web30 Jul 2011 · 5 answers let each side of the cut-outs be x cm So the base is 60-2x by 40-2x and the height is x Volume = x (60-2x) (40-2x) = 4x^3 - 200x^2 + 2400x d (volume)/dx = 12x^2 - 400x + 2400 = 0 for a max of volume 3x^2 - 100x + 600 = 0 ----- I divided by 4 x = (100 ± √ (2800)/6 = 25.5 or 7.85 but clearly 0 < x < 20 or else the sides make no sense.
